Abstract

A facile synthesis of α,β-unsaturated carboxylic acids from gem-dibromomethylarenes is described. gem-Dibromomethylarenes are employed for the first time in the Knoevenagel−Doebner reaction as aldehyde equivalents for the efficient synthesis of α,β-unsaturated carboxylic acids.
